Datetime python week number
Webclass datetime.timedelta(days=0, seconds=0, microseconds=0, milliseconds=0, minutes=0, hours=0, weeks=0) ¶ All arguments are optional and default to 0. Arguments may be integers or floats, and may be positive or negative. Only days, seconds and microseconds are stored internally. Arguments are converted to those units: WebAug 6, 2024 · In my earlier python tip, we have seen how to get the week number of year using the date.isocalendar() method in the datetime module. This time, we will see how to get the week umber of month. However, finding the week number of a given date in a month is not a straightforward way. There is no inbuilt method to get this.
Datetime python week number
Did you know?
WebFeb 28, 2011 · We give the date that we wish to find the week for. We reset the date to the first day of the month in a new variable. We then create the week in the year for both the first day and our given date. Subtract the first isoweek from the given date's isoweek and add one. You add one to correct the zero index number.
WebJul 7, 2024 · weekNumber = df ['Date'].dt.week print(weekNumber) Output: 0 25 Name: Date, dtype: int64 Example 2: We can also do the same for multiple dates by adding … Web29 rows · Apr 13, 2024 · The datetime module has many methods to return information about the date object. Here are a few examples, you will learn more about them later in …
WebMay 12, 2024 · weekdates = [] week_number = datetime.datetime.now ().isocalendar () [1] for day in range (7): week_date = datetime.datetime.strptime ("2024-W {}".format (week_number)+ '- {}'.format (day), "%Y-W%W-%w") weekdates.append (week_date) What this does is, this leverages the date format conversion to construct a date according to … WebMay 25, 2024 · If your start of week is Monday import datetime datetime.datetime.today () - datetime.timedelta (days=datetime.datetime.today ().weekday () % 7) If you want to calculate start of week for a future date
WebOct 31, 2024 · Datetime will give us the day of the week as a number using its .weekday () function, but we can convert this to a text format (i.e. Monday, Tuesday, Wednesday…) using the calendar module and a method called day_name. We’ll start by importing calendar, and then using .day and .weekday () on my_date.
WebApr 14, 2024 · import datetime d = "2024-W26" r = datetime.datetime.strptime (d + '-1', "%Y-W%W-%w") print (r) to call strptime with the d string with '-1' appended to it. Then we parse the date string as a string with format "%Y-W%W-%w". %Y is the 4 digit year. W%W is the week number. %w is the date of the week as a number. crystal asian spaWebApr 1, 2014 · date1 = datetime.date (1,1,2014) date2 = datetime.date (12,31,2014) def monday_range (date1,date2): while date1 < date2: if date1.weekday () == 0: yield date1 date1 = date1 + timedelta (days=1) and store a hash from the first to the last Monday of the year, but this wouldn't do it, since, the first week of the year may not contain a Monday. crystal asian massageWebJul 26, 2024 · Dates in Python Which day of the week? Hurricane Andrew, which hit Florida on August 24, 1992, was one of the costliest and deadliest hurricanes in US history. ... [datetime.datetime(2024, 12, 30, 23, 19, 13), datetime.datetime(2024, 12, 30, 23, 9, 3)] ... Remember that timedelta objects are represented in Python as a number of days and … crystal ashtray with silver rimWebMay 2, 2024 · datetime.weekday () method is used to manipulate objects of datetime class of module datetime. It uses a datetime class object and returns the day of the week as … crystal asige eyesWebJul 22, 2016 · 2 Answers Sorted by: 14 So it turns out that the week number isn't enough for strptime to get the date. Add a default day of the week to your string so it will work. > from datetime import datetime > myDate = "2016 51" > datetime.strptime (myDate + ' 0', "%Y %W %w") > datetime.datetime (2016, 12, 25, 0, 0) crystal asian cuisine amherst nyWebJul 28, 2024 · Return values: This function returns a tuple of ISO Year, ISO Week Number and ISO Weekday. Example 1: Get ISO Year, ISO Week Number, and ISO Weekday. Python3 from datetime import date Todays_date = date.today () print(Todays_date) print(Todays_date.isocalendar ()) Output: 2024-07-25 (2024, 29, 7) crystal asiweWebMay 26, 2024 · When data is too heavy, .apply will take a lot of time to process. I used below code to get month first date and week date starting from Monday. df= df.withColumn ('month_date', trunc ('date', 'month')) Output. date month_date 2024-05-28 2024-05-01. Below gets us week date from date column keeping week start from monday. crypto to look at